Down the pit for the day, wind was a bit late coming in, and with my inexperiance of the Pit, i took off often to early and missed the really good fronts of wind, last run of the day was the best wind fully powered up but the rain and sand was so intense i couldn't focus on the run and had to pull out half way, soft . It took a few runs to get fimilar with the board and fin but feeling comfy now, looking forward to the next time.

A bit more food for thought..... Nine hours of driving, nine runs at approx 1min a run, so nine minutes of sailing give or take a few minutes, and about 9 klms of walking in 10deg of howling sand and rain. Not sure why we do it, but i do know i will be back there next time Wink

 F2 Missile, Tushingham X15 5.2, 5.8,  C3 strike 22 assy
